Custom skins - how much did you pay?
Just trying to get a feel for how much I might expect to pay to get a custom skin designed - is anyone happy to share how much they paid (or charge) for a custom X-cart skin (either with design included, or just implementation of a design when you are given a pre designed PSD to work off by the client). I want to figure out if it's in my budget, as despite months of work I'm still not happy with how my site has turned out!

Re: Custom skins - how much did you pay?
Price varies greatly depending on who you hire and what you are getting for your money. Is it just a design implementation into the standard X-Cart templates? Are they offering any enhancements such as CSS-based, W3C compliant code?
You also have to remember that freelancers charge completely differently than a design firm, and a firm in Russia will be less than a US-Based firm. So you could easily see prices anywhere from $500 to $5000. |
Re: Custom skins - how much did you pay?
Hi Jayce,
Yeah - this is a very difficult question for most people to answer - as often getting a skin customised, is also linked to getting "features" added - which means it is not just a colour change, but often large code changes as well. Some of those changes in features can be more expensive than one would think unfortunately and I know myself we have spent quite a lot now (but we have added in quiet a lot of features at the same time as skinning).. Also remember that X-Cart is table based and therefore it takes more time to skin, than say a CSS based system would. As a guide other users I know spent around 1-3K for just skinning - so Balinors reply is within ballpark I would say (USA being around 1.5 to 3K+). Hope comments are some use... cheers, Asiaplay |
